When Morgan Spurlock released his groundbreaking documentary Super Size Me in 2004, it sent shockwaves around the globe and had immense impacts on the fast food industry.The film, which followed him as he ate only McDonald's for all three of his meals for 30 days straight, raked in more than $22 million at the box office, earned an Oscar nomination, forced McDonald's to change its sizing, and turned Morgan into a massive star practically overnight.But almost as quick as his rise to the top came his harrowing fall from grace in 2017 - after he that cast serious doubt on the claims made throughout the documentary.
